Years back after drifting aground after my anchor broke loose, I connected a
panel mount Radio Shack alarm to my Garmin 65 GPS. This GPS unit does indeed
have a takeoff for the purpose. The alarm is a very low power unit that
produces an interrupted sound, and when this is coupled to the beeping output
of the GPS, the result is a loud irregular noise which will wake the dead.
Mine is mounted in the master cabin. And it works. The only advice would be to
turn off the differential input to the GPS if you are in a marginal reception
area or the alarm will sound when the radio signal is lost and wake you
needlessly.
